Moms Hilary Orr and Darcy McMahon came up with Sparklehearts when their search for natural beauty products for their daughters came up empty. Sure, they could find natural products, but none had the appeal of the products in flashy packaging that always seemed to catch their daughters’ eye. So, they decided to create a line of natural, environmentally-friendly beauty products designed especially for girls.

picture-51Further motivation to produce the line came when a study found that nearly 60% of products placed on the skin are absorbed into the body. “We were disgusted by the thought of petroleum, sulfates and phthalates being absorbed into our daughters’ bodies,” said co-creator Hilary Orr.

After years of research and development, and input from four of their toughest critics—their daughters, the Sparklehearts line was ready. Orr’s own daughter devised the name Sparklehearts after testing the products, a name that perfectly embodies the brand.

Sparklehearts products are made in the USA from 99.6% natural materials, using no artificial fragrances or colors, parabens, phthalates or sulfates. Their products are never tested on animals and are packaged in stylish bottles using 100% post-consumer recycled materials. There are currently five Sparklehearts products to choose from:

Shine Shampoo, 10 oz. • $12.49
Repairs and protects hair, leaving it remarkably radiant. Pansy extract protects hair from sun damage, violet extract and aloe soothes and softens hair, rosemary rejuvenates dull hair and natural coconut and sugar make fabulous foam for super shiny, clean results.

Rainbow Soft Conditioner, 10 oz. • $12.49
Repairs damage and restores shine, bounce and beauty. Vitamin b5, Shea butter, jojoba and wheat protein combine to give hair a healthy, shiny bounce.

Peace Out No Knots Hair Detangler, 8 oz. • $12.49
Removes rebellious tangles and seals in shine for happy, healthy hair. Green tea and sage extracts prevent damage and repair hair, nettle extract minimizes oily build-up and dandruff, and willow bark keeps shine-stealing residue away.

Bubbling Blooms Body Wash, 10 oz. • $12.49
A bubble bath that smells as sweet as it feels. Moisturizing sweet almond protein, natural coconut and primrose combine for the ultimate pampering bath experience.
